2025 PG Puerto Rico National Showcase Qualifier
Luis Vargas-Lopez is a 2026 C/OF with a 5-10 180 lb. frame from Añasco, PR who attends Central Pointe Christian. Thick and strong build. 7.56 runner in the sixty. Primary catcher on defense, sets up one knee down, is agile coming out of his crouch and gains ground well, repeats his mechanics, smooth transfers and release, makes very accurate throws, polished overall defensive actions. Switch-hitter at the plate, starts from a spread and open stance, has an uphill swing plane and is not on plane very long, best swings were when he stayed short and flatter through the zone, has the strength to develop as a hitter with adjustments. Good student, verbal commitment to St. Petersburg College.
